Add 4/32 and 15/10
1st number: 4/32, 2nd number: 1 5/10
4/32 + 15/10 is 13/8.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 32 and 10 is 160
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 160 - For the 1st fraction, since 32 × 5 = 160,
4/32 = 4 × 5/32 × 5 = 20/160 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 10 × 16 = 160,
15/10 = 15 × 16/10 × 16 = 240/160 - Add the two like fractions:
20/160 + 240/160 = 20 + 240/160 = 260/160 - 260/160 simplified gives 13/8
- So, 4/32 + 15/10 = 13/8
